Abstract

Beef cattle breeding is the most important input in beef cattle cultivation but this is of less interest to breeders. There are several factors that cause farmers to be less interested in beef cattle breeding, namely the problem of relatively large capital, inadequate mastery of technology and knowledge, and quite a long time for cattle breeding. The research objective was to determine the sustainability status of beef cattle breeding based on ecological dimensions in Barru District, Barru Regency. This study used survey methods, interviews, and Focus Group Discussion. The data was processed using the Rap-Local Beef Cattle Breeding ordination technique through the Multi-Dimensional Scaling (MDS) method for sustainability analysis. The results showed that the sustainability of beef cattle breeding based on the dimensions of its ecological status was quite sustainable
